Paragonia; it is a reality of stunning splendor, unsurpassed beauty and unnatural vitality. Here, the grass is so green and sharp that lessers must wear goggles to appreciate the majesty of the landscape and terrain, and +5 vorpal keen longswords must be used as lawn-cutting implements.

Here is the reality of perfection; where the word sloughs away to reveal the full perfect totality of existence. The land is the perfect ideal, its population the perfect embodiments.


Paragon Elf
Medium Humanoid (Augmented, Elf, Paragon)
Hit Dice: 1d8+8 +12 (28 hp)
Initiative: +14 (+10 Dex, +4 Improved Initiative)
Speed: 90 ft.
Armor Class: 57 (+10 Dex, +8 armour, +12 insight, +12 luck, +5 natural), touch 49, flat-footed 47
Base Attack/Grapple: +1/+36
Attack: +1 speed longsword +38/+38 melee (1d8+31/19-20)
Full Attack: +1 speed longsword +38/+38 melee (1d8+31/19-20)
Space/Reach: 5 ft./5 ft.
Special Attacks: Spell-like abilities
Special Qualities: Damage reduction 10/epic, elf paragon, Elven traits, fast healing 20, resistance to fire and cold 10, spell resistance 40
Saves: Fort +20, Ref +22, Will +17
Abilities: Str 30, Dex 31, Con 26, Int 29, Wis 25, Cha 23
Skills: Balance +25, Hide +25, Listen +25, Move Silently +25, Perform (dance) +25, Perform (sing) +25, Search +25, Spot +25, Tumble +25
Feats: Improved Initiative, Lightning ReflexesB, Weapon Focus (longsword)B
Environment: Any
Organization: Squad (2-4), company (11-20 plus 2 3rd-level sergeants and 1 leader of 3rd-6th level), or band (30-100 plus 20% noncombatants plus 1 3rd-level sergeant per 10 adults, 5 5th-level lieutenants, and 3 7th-level captains)
Challenge Rating: 15
Treasure: Standard; +1 speed longsword, celestial armour
Alignment: Often chaotic good
Advancement: By character class
Level Adjustment: N/A

This incredibly beautiful elf stands a majestic 6 feet tall. Her hair is a fiery auburn, worn long and tied through a simple leather loop. Her skin is as creamy and smooth as buttermilk. She wears chainmail that shines with the full luminescence of the celestial heavens. She moves with liquid grace; her sword as light itself.

The elf warrior presented here had the following ability scores before racial adjustments: Str 15, Dex 14, Con 13, Int 12, Wis 10, Cha 8.

Combat

Elf Paragon (Ex): The paragon elf benefits from elfsight, resist enchantments, weapon focus and ability boost.

Elfsight (Ex): A paragon elf has exceptional visual acuity. Her racial bonus on Search and Spot checks increases to +4. In addition, an elf paragon's low-light vision increases in range, allowing her to see three times as far as a human in starlight, moonlight, torchlight, and similar conditions of poor illumination.

Elf Traits (Ex): Immunity to sleep spells and effects, +2 racial bonus on Listen. An elf who merely passes 5 feet of a secret or concealed door is entitled to a Search check to notice it as if she were actively looking for it.

Resist Enchantments (Ex): A paragon elf's racial bonus on saves against enchantment spells or effects increases by 2; this concludes as a +4 racial saving throw bonus against enchantment spells or effects.

Skills (Ex): The paragon creature gains a +10 competence bonus on all its skill checks.

Spell-Like Abilities: 3/day - greater dispel magic, haste, invisibility. Caster level 28th. Spell DC = 17 + spell level.

Paragonian Cat
Tiny Animal
Hit Dice: ˝d8+3 +6 (13 hp)
Initiative: +10 (+10 Dex)
Speed: 90 ft.
Armor Class: 51 (+2 size, +10 Dex, +12 insight, +12 luck, +5 natural), touch 51, flat-footed 49
Base Attack/Grapple: +0/+29
Attack: Claw +37 melee (1d2+24)
Full Attack: 2 claws +37 melee (1d2+24) and bite +32 melee (1d3+26)
Space/Reach: 2˝ ft./0 ft.
Special Attacks: Spell-like abilities
Special Qualities: Damage reduction 10/epic, fast healing 20, resistance to fire and cold 10, low-light vision, scent, spell resistance 39
Saves: Fort +19, Ref +22, Will +18
Abilities: Str 18, Dex 30, Con 25, Int 17, Wis 27, Cha 22
Skills: Balance +30, Climb +25, Hide +30*, Jump +15, Listen +25, Move Silently +30, Spot +20
Feats: Stealthy, TrackB, Weapon FinesseB
Environment: Normal environs
Organization: Solitary
Challenge Rating: 14
Alignment: Strongly neutral evil or neutral good
Advancement: —
Level Adjustment: —

The meow that assaults you is commanding in its power and persuasive in its influence. It is a small cat, yet you find yourself lost within the directive issued by this gorgeous feline. Its soft, fluffy fur is the colouration of liquid silver, its every movement sending ripples of honed musculature to undulate. A paw lifts in an almost bored gesture with offensive ease. Its eyes are pools of sapphire and emerald, twin gems that sparkle and glint even in the daylight. In every aspect it is a cat, but it is by far the most perfect example of one. Before you stands Fluffy, the Destroyer of Worlds.

Combat

A paragonian cat's natural weapons are treated as epic for the purpose of overcoming damage reduction.

Low-light vision (Ex): Paragonian cats have eyes that are so sensitive to light that they can see four times as far as normal in dim light.

Skills (Ex): Cats have a +4 racial bonus on Climb, Hide, and Move Silently checks and a +8 racial bonus on Jump checks. Cats have a +8 racial bonus on Balance checks. They use their Dexterity modifier instead of their Strength modifier for Climb and Jump checks. *In areas of tall grass or heavy undergrowth, the Hide bonus rises to +8. The paragon creature gains a +10 competence bonus on all its skill checks.

Spell-Like Abilities: 3/day - greater dispel magic, haste, invisibility. Caster level 15th. Spell DC = 16 + spell level.

Paragonian Nymph
Medium Fey
Hit Dice: 6d6+48 +72 (156 hp)
Initiative: +11 (+11 Dex)
Speed: 90 ft., swim 60 ft.
Armor Class: 62 (+11 Dex, +12 deflection, +12 insight, +12 luck, +5 natural), touch 62, flat-footed 51
Base Attack/Grapple: +3/+35
Attack: Masterwork dagger +40 melee (1d4+27/19-20)
Full Attack: Masterwork dagger +40 melee (1d4+27/19-20)
Space/Reach: 5 ft./5 ft.
Special Attacks: Blinding beauty, spells, spell-like abilities, stunning glance
Special Qualities: Damage reduction 10/cold iron or 10/epic, fast healing 20, low-light vision, resistance to fire and cold 10, spell resistance 47, unearthly grace, wild empathy
Saves: Fort +24, Ref +27, Will +29
Abilities: Str 25, Dex 32, Con 27, Int 31, Wis 32, Cha 34
Skills: Concentration +30, Diplomacy +36, Escape Artist +32, Handle Animal +33, Heal +32, Hide +32, Listen +32, Move Silently +32, Ride +25, Sense Motive +32, Spot +32, Swim +38, Use Rope +23 (+25 with bindings)
Feats: Animal Affinity, Iron WillB, Negotiator, Weapon Finesse
Environment: Temperate forests
Organization: Solitary
Challenge Rating: 22
Treasure: Standard
Alignment: Usually chaotic good
Advancement: 7-12 HD (Medium)
Level Adjustment: —

Turning at your approach is a woman of sensual, startling and exceeding beauty. Hair the colour of freshly kissed summer rain frames a face of ivory delicacy, that is only further complemented by large, lavender slanted eyes and high cheekbones. Alluring full beryl lips hold within them infinite excitement and passion. She is nearly naked save for a transparent shawl and no jewelry mars her perfection.

Combat

A paragonian nymph's natural weapons are treated as epic for the purpose of overcoming damage reduction.

Blinding Beauty (Su): This ability affects all humanoids within 30 feet of a paragonian nymph. Those who look directly at a paragonian nymph must succeed on a DC 35 Fortitude save or be blinded permanently as though by the blindness spell. A paragonian nymph can suppress or resume this ability as a free action. The save DC is Charisma-based.

Skills (Ex): A paragonian nymph has a +8 racial bonus on any Swim check to perform some special action or avoid a hazard. She can always choose to take 10 on a Swim check, even if distracted or endangered. She can use the run action while swimming, provided she swims in a straight line. The paragon creature gains a +10 competence bonus on all its skill checks.

Spell-Like Abilities: 3/day - greater dispel magic, haste, invisibility. Caster level 15th. Spell DC = 22 + spell level.
1/day - dimension door. Caster level 22nd. Spell DC = 22 + spell level.

Spells: A paragonian nymph casts divine spells as a 10th-level druid.
Druid Spells per Day: 6/7/7/6/6/4, save DC 21 + spell level.
0—cure minor wounds, detect magic, flare, guidance, light, resistance; 1st—calm animals, cure light wounds, entangle, longstrider, obscuring mist, pass without trace, speak with animals; 2nd—barkskin, gust of wind, heat metal, lesser restoration x2, tree shape, owl's wisdom; 3rd— call lightning, cure moderate wounds, plant growth, quench, remove disease, wind wall; 4th—cure serious wounds, flame strike, freedom of movement, reincarnate, rusting grasp, spike stones; 5th—animal growth, baleful polymorph, call lightning storm, death ward.

Stunning Glance (Su): As a standard action, a wrathful paragonian nymph can stun a creature within 30 feet with a look. The target creature must succeed on a DC 35 Fortitude save or be stunned for 2d4 rounds. The save DC is Charisma-based.

Unearthly Grace (Su): A paragonian nymph adds her Charisma modifier as a bonus on all her saving throws, and as a deflection bonus to her Armor Class. (The statistics block already reflects these bonuses).

Wild Empathy (Ex): This power works like the druid's wild empathy class feature, except that a paragonian nymph has a +8 racial bonus on the check.

I had the same idea myself when I first saw the Paragon template. Send the PCs to a plane where everything is a paragon, cut off their teleportation and planar travel, and make them ride across the plains fearing bandits and wolves like they did 10-15 levels ago. Also: while it's not clear in the SRD, if you look in the ELH, that +13 insight bonus applies to the save DCs of all the creature's special attacks. Spellcasting is listed under special attacks in statblocks :smallamused: (So are spell-like abilities and pretty much every class feature that's not an immunity).

So, how about some Paragon Cavalry? Paragon Animal Trainers with Paragon War-Trained Riding Dogs? Paragon 1st level spellcasters with ridiculous save DCs?

You forgot to add unearthly grace to the saving throws properly. :smallamused:

I would honestly like to see two of these nymphs fight each other because that fight is darn near impossible.
1. Their attacks can only hit each other on a natural 20
2. Any successful hit (or even critical hit) will be healed completely within 2 rounds.
3. They will never fail a saving throw against each other's abilities except on a natural 1.
4. Their spell resistance is too high for their spellcasting to make a difference.
5. If one turns invisible to get the other's touch AC, the other can simply dispel it (or turn invisible as well).

In short, the battle continues until someone hits a statistical anomoly and keeps rolling 1s or 20s.
